"No response from server side" ??
Posted by John Appleyard on June 27th, 2004


We finally got broadband last week, and it was working well until we had
a 5 minute power cut over the weekend. Now, the router (Vigor 2600+)
won't connect, and in "Online Status", it says "No response from server
side". The ADSL light is steady - not blinking.

Other ADSL lines connected to the same exchange seem to be working, and
the router looks OK. The telephone line is OK, and the ISP is not
reporting any problems on the status page.

Can anyone suggest where the problem might be?

Hi John,

It's possible that you have what's called a stale session where part of the
ADSL network thinks you are still connected when you aren't.
First thing I would advise doing is shutting your router down for an hour
and disconnect it from the phone line. If that doesn't work then I'd advise
contacting your ISP to report a fault on the line.
